Job Description

Redeemer East Side Children's Ministry is seeking a PM Preschool Curriculum Leader to manage our classroom, lead weekly worship and interactive Bible studies for our children ages 3 to 5 years old. We are seeking candidates who have a foundational relationship with Christ, have experience with performance, and love interacting with preschool aged children. Hours are from 4:00 pm to 7:00 pm each Sunday, plus an additional 1 hour for prep time.

Requirements

  • Must be available to work on Sundays from 4:00 pm to 7:00 pm.
  • Arrive on time each Sunday afternoon.
  • Attend mandatory training sessions each year to review policies & procedures.
  • Must be flexible and willing to serve in different classrooms.
  • Give at least 2 weeks notice prior to being absent. If ill, please notify the PM Coordinator as soon as possible.
  • Permitted 4 vacation days for the ministry year.
  • Work on Easter plus at least one Sunday during the winter holidays (around Christmas/New Year's).
  • Work on Lessons and Carols Sunday (typically the third Sunday in December).
  • A commitment to serve 1 year from start date.

Qualifications

  • Heart for God, families and children.
  • Must be able to remain level-headed when the classroom environment is stressful with children who are upset.
  • Must be a team player and have character qualities such as integrity, wisdom and good judgment.
  • Warm and engaging personality that is welcoming to all parents and children.
  • Must pass Redeemer background check.
